Hi!
One way: Use 2 cells to hold the date criteria: A1 = 3/1/06 B1 = 3/15/06 Array entered: =INDEX('data entry'!$A$3:$U$34,SMALL(IF(('data entry'!$C$3:$C$34=$A$1)*('data entry'!$C$3:$C$34<=$B$1),ROW($1:$32)),ROW(1:1)),CO LUMNS($A:A)) Copy across then down. It'll start extracting from column A (name). Biff "steve_sr2" wrote in message ... I have two sheets. Sheet1 has multiple lines of data. Based on criteria chosen in sheet2, I need to display in sheet2 all of the rows of data that match the criteria. I'm having trouble with multiple criteria (i.e. for name1, I want all matching rows of data in a certain timeframe. Not all data in ColA is are same name and will not be in any particular order. Sheet1 A B C D E F G H I Bryan D Smith 2/1/06 1 2 2 6 6 1 Bryan D Jones 3/1/06 2 1 3 4 2 1 Bryan D Smith 3/5/06 1 1 1 1 1 1 Sheet 2 would return based on user selecting between dates of 3/1/06 & 3/15/06 Bryan D Jones 3/1/06 2 1 3 4 2 1 Bryan D Smith 3/5/06 1 1 1 1 1 1 I can get it to return all of the items for that match in column A but how do I for certain dates? Here is my formula that I'm using to get all rows that match {=INDEX('data entry'!$C$3:$U$34,SMALL(IF('data entry'!$C$3:$C$34=$F$5,ROW($1:$32)),ROW(1:1)),3)} Thanks in advance for any help! |
